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: Spamboty jak z nimi walczyc
Forum PHP.pl > Inne > Hydepark
Slump
Nic nie znalazlem to pytam.
Podawajcie linki do stron o tej tematyce, a jak macie wlasne pomysly to podajcie w temacie.
Nie czekam na rady typu podawanie adresu w sposob mailto:xx.wytnijmnie.ble ble ani et dot tylko cos co zakodujemy w php i jak bedzie adres wpisany normalnie, skrypt go tak przekoduje, ze bot wezmie glupote i nieh spamuje cos czego niema, ale jak w linka kliknie user to wyskakuje klient pocztowy i poprawnie rozpoznaje adres ( czyli najpierw zakoduje nazwe, a na zadanie usera rozkoduje, cos na podobe: http://www.csa.pl/index.php
zalew
Kod
<script type="text/javascript">
// <!--
function w_mail(user,domain)       { document.write(user+'@'+domain); }
function send_mail(user,domain)       { window.location = "mailto:" + user + "@" + domain; }
function ws_mail(user,domain)      { document.write('<a href=javascript:send_mail(\''+user+'\',\''+domain+'\')>'+user+'@'+domain+'</a>'); }
function wts_mail(user,domain,txt) { document.write('<a href=javascript:s_mail(\''+user+'\',\''+domain+'\') border=0>'+txt+'</a>'); }
//  -->
</script>
Slump
Thx za odp.
Bedzie to wykozystane w projekcie i chodzi o obrone kazdego podanego np na forum maila.
Niestety java odpada z wiadomych zwgledow. Tak samo z generowaniem gd.
Jednak postanowilismy iz bedzie to realizowane po okresleniu czy serv obslugoje gd lub nie kozystamy albo z gd lub z encji kodujacej caly adres mail wraz z mailto.
Jesli ktos zna lepsze sposoby prosze o info.
Ps oczywiscie strony podstawowe przyejzalem i goglowalem wiec http://nospam-pl.net/obrona2.php i wiele innych znam.
zalew
jakie to sa wiadome wzgledy?
dr_bonzo
Jeszcze jest formularz wysylajacy maila: user wpisuje dane a formularz wysyla maila do ciebie, w mailu zwrotnym otrzyma juz twoj adres email. Chociaz ciekawe czy spamboty takiego rozwiazania nie przejda (trzeba liczyc na to ze nie bedzie im sie oplacalo czekac na email).
sobstel
Cytat(Slump @ 2005-04-13 11:28:34)
Jednak postanowilismy iz bedzie to realizowane po okresleniu czy serv obslugoje gd lub nie kozystamy albo z gd lub z encji kodujacej caly adres mail wraz z mailto.

uzywajac gd pozbawiamy uzytkownikow przegladrek tekstowych lub z roznych wzgledow wylaczajacych grafike zobaczenia maila. mysle, ze najlepszym sposobem jest umieszczenie adresu email "zaencjowanego" jako czysty tekst (tzn. NIE pomiedzy <A HREF="mailto:email@email.pl">email@email.pl</A>, tylko po prostu - email@email.pl). bezpieczenstwo mozna podniesc jeszcze przez dodatkowo napisanie maila w postaci email @ email .pl czy email [at] email [dot] pl, oczywiscie tez "zaencjowane".
zalew
jesli koniecznie zalezy na klikalnosci, to ta funkcja js powyzej to wlasnie zalatwie... a wygenerowac wyswietlany mail mozna @ zastapic at i tyle.. nie rozumiem co jeszcze wiecej trzeba..
sobstel
Cytat(zalew @ 2005-04-13 13:02:22)
jesli koniecznie zalezy na klikalnosci, to ta funkcja js powyzej to wlasnie zalatwie...

js nie wszedzie dziala (mozna wylaczyc)... a jak dziala to nie wszedzie tak samo....
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.